Our Masterclass Certificate in NGOs in International Relations is designed to equip participants with the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in the field of non-governmental organizations operating in the realm of international relations. The program focuses on key areas such as international development, diplomacy, humanitarian aid, and advocacy.
Upon completion of this masterclass, participants will be able to demonstrate a deep understanding of the role of NGOs in shaping global politics, effectively navigate the complex landscape of international relations, and implement strategic initiatives to address pressing global challenges. They will also gain practical insights into project management, fundraising, and stakeholder engagement within the NGO sector.
The program has a flexible duration of 8 weeks, allowing participants to learn at their own pace and balance their studies with other commitments. The curriculum is delivered through a mix of interactive lectures, case studies, group discussions, and practical exercises, ensuring a comprehensive learning experience.
